Alright. This is more my strength than Lolita and such, since Im goth. :)

I looove the look youre aiming for. Here are some things to consider:

-are you going to wear makeup? Black Eyeliner on boys looks uber hot. Or you could use a bit of white as well for a sharp contrast eye.

-Do you want to really replicate that look in the pic? Youll need a vinyl top and trousers and nice boots.

-Hardware. That look is complex and gorgeous. Youll need metal accessories galore! You can make belts out of the large keyring loops or buy them. Bullet belts, grommet belts, studded belts- layer like 2-3 on your hips for that weighed down Gothic swager. Spiked collars, bracelets, all that.

Ahem, yeah. Too much makeup looks ridiculous no matter who you are. A subtle bit of pencil eyeliner on the top and bottom is fine, it doesn't look like your trying to hard.

You can get all those chains and stuff pretty cheap all over the place, if your american would Hot Topic be the thing?

Those boots are as expensive as fuck, by the way. The standard goth boots that most people have are called 'New Rock' and average around £100 [$200] but I'm sure you could find some sort of cheaper version. But I know for a fact that New Rock shoes last FOREVER, providing your feet have stopped growing.

Other clothes are easy, black pants and a black tshirt, for starters. You can elaborate on that later, maybe with t-shirts of bands or something [just make sure it isn't Westlife :D xD]

I have a katrillion of those spikes from my goth days, enough to cover both arms xD It's really quite intimidating but nobody messes with you! One thing I would say is, you can't type on a keyboard or write with them, and having lots can actually get pretty heavy. Stick to one on each wrist to begin with.
